An aggregation-induced emission based “turn-on” fluorescent chemodosimeter for the selective detection of Pb<sup>2+</sup> ions

An aggregation-induced emission (AIE) based “turn-on” fluorescent chemodosimeter for selective detection of Pb<sup>2+</sup> ions has been developed. The probe is a phosphate functionalized tetraphenylethylene derivative and the resulting lead–TPE complex has very low solubility in working solvent and triggers AIE and shows a low detection limit of 10 ppb.
